Chert chemical composition. Chert is very hard and compact. A number of other rock names are applied to varieties of chert. Flint is dark-colored chert that contains organic matter to contribute the dark color. Jasper is a red variety, deriving its color from iron oxide. Chert occurs in banded forms that are commonly called agate.

Chert is a sedimentary rock consisting almost entirely of silica (SiO 2 ), and can form in a variety of ways. Biochemical chert is formed when the siliceous skeletons of marine plankton are dissolved during diagenesis, with silica being precipitated from the resulting solution. Accessory minerals of Granite : Zircon and apatite , mainly as inclusions in biotite , titanite , orthite, magnetite , pyrite .Mar 1, 2020 · Radiolarian skeletons in siliceous sediments are made from biogenic opal (Opal-A), while in mature chert sequences quartz is the main silica phase. Biogenic opal is an amorphous silica phase with a chemical composition of SiO 2 ⋅ n H 2 O; the water content may vary widely from 3 to 21% but is usually between 6 and 10% (e.g., Day and Jones, 2008).

Chemical compositions of bedded cherts are chiefly determined by the biogenic ..., Chert Attributes and Signs. Chert is as hard as crystalline quartz with a hardness rating of seven in the Mohs scale, maybe a bit softer, 6.5, if it still has some hydrated silica in it. Beyond simply being hard, chert is a tough rock. It stands above the landscape in outcrops that resist erosion., Chemical composition of the core corresponds to oligoclase and andesine (An30-38), whereas more acidic oligoclase and andesine occur in the margin.
